What is Influencer Marketing and How does it Work?

A rising tide of interest and demand for content directly impacts consumers, businesses, and even governments. This demand stems from the fact that consumers are becoming more informed and participatory every passing day. Brands must constantly find new ways to connect with their target audience and remain relevant in this digital world. One approach that is gaining traction is Influencer Marketing (IM).

It’s the practice of creating or purchasing marketing materials that feature influencers to market a product or service to customers. The process involves developing relationships with established social media personalities, who often reward their followers when they recommend a product or use a staff member as an ambassador for a business.

Types of Content that can be Produced for Influencer Marketing

Various types of content can be produced for influencer marketing. These might include articles, blog posts, videos, and even images. The important thing is that the content is high-quality, relevant, and engaging. It should also be easy to understand for followers to consume.
